Marcel Crok was interviewed about The IPCC's The Frozen Climate Views, and the broader topic of climate hysteria, by The Laughland Report.

Crok talks about the role that scenarios play in the climate debate and the way in which the mainstream media reports on them. For example, in the fifth IPCC report (2013), the business as usual scenario (RCP 8.5) predicted 4 degrees of warming by 2100. In the sixth report (2021), the forecast is only 2.5 degrees of warming in 2100. Some people present this as a policy success!

But in fact, the IPCC has just moved from the highly implausible scenario RCP 8.5 to a more realistic scenario. The IPCC now admits, albeit only in one sentence in the latest report, that RCP 8.5 has a slim chance.
